"net 2.0" 通常指的是 Microsoft 的 .NET Framework 2.0。这是一个由微软开发的开源框架,用于构建、部署和运行 Web 服务、Web 应用程序和桌面应用程序。它是继 .NET Framework 1.x 版本之后的一个重要更新,引入了许多新的特性和改进。以下是一些关于 .NET Framework 2.0 的主要特点和更新内容:
1. WPF(Windows Presentation Foundation):一个用于构建富客户端应用程序的图形呈现系统。它提供了丰富的用户界面功能,包括图形、动画和多媒体支持。
2. ASP.NET AJAX:提供了异步 JavaScript 和 XML(AJAX)功能,以改善 Web 应用程序的性能和用户体验。这使得页面在不重新加载的情况下也能更新部分内容,从而提高了响应速度和用户体验。
3. LINQ(Language Integrated Query):引入了语言集成查询功能,允许开发者使用查询语言来查询内存中的数据。这大大简化了数据访问和操作。
4. C# 和 VB 的改进:对 C# 和 Visual Basic 编程语言进行了改进和增强,包括泛型、匿名方法、表达式树等特性。
5. 增强的安全性:引入了一些新的安全特性和功能,以提高应用程序的安全性。
6. 对移动开发的支持:虽然主要的焦点仍然是桌面和 Web 开发,但 .NET Framework 2.0 也开始提供对移动设备开发的支持。
如果您正在使用或计划使用 .NET Framework 2.0,建议查阅相关的官方文档和指南,以了解更多的特性和细节。需要注意的是,随着时间的推移,微软已经推出了多个新的版本和技术栈(如 .NET Core 和 .NET 5/6),这些新版本提供了更多的优势和功能。如果您的项目允许选择技术栈,考虑使用更新的技术可能会是一个好主意。